Lead Software Developer - Java

Posted 16 hours 48 minutes ago by Definitive Recruitment Ltd

£140,000 - £160,000 Annual
Permanent
Not Specified
I.T. & Communications Jobs
London, United Kingdom
Job Description

Lead Software Developer - Java, West London, £140K to £160K?, bonus + bens. You must be a very hands-on Lead Software Developer with experience of leading small teams of Java backend developers working with Spring, REST APIs etc.

This is a Hybrid role requiring 2 days a week in the West London office.

You will be leading a team of developers who are working to design and build new features to the existing code base, as well as research and develop new and innovative solutions to help maintain our edge in the marketplace.All our products are built from a common platform, so the team works across the wholebusiness. To avoid accumulating knowledge silos, we actively rotate developers around all our sub-teams, ensuring that everyone gains first-hand knowledge on all areas of our codebase.This means you can expect to participate in a wide variety of work: designing and building software for low latency trading systems, investigating new block chain technologies, and doing data analytics work to help senior management make data-led business decisions.

The tech stack:

Knowledge of all our stack is not a requirement for new candidates, instead we concentrate on problem solving and the ability to communicate and collaborate effectively.Backend: distributed, event-driven core Java (90% of the code-base), MySQLFrontend: Javascript, Vue.jsData analytics: Python & Jupyter notebooks, Parquet, DockerBlockchain integrations: Bitcoin (& Litecoin, Bitcoin Cash), Ethereum and XRP (Ripple)Testing: JUnit, Mockito, JMH, JCStress, Jenkins, Selenium, many in-house tools OS: Linux (CentOS)

This Lead Software Developer - Java role is based in West London and pays £140K to £160K base, bonus + bens